[0002] As we all know, the cost of each maintenance of the oilfield system is staggering, and crude oil contains various corrosive mixtures. During the production process of oilfields, the production fluid of oil wells generally contains water and other corrosive media. The water in crude oil, along with Crude oil vaporizes during heating, which increases the gas phase load of the pipeline, causing fluctuations in the operation of atmospheric and vacuum devices, and in severe cases, tower flushing accidents
MgC12 and CaC12 in crude oil can be hydrolyzed to produce corrosive HCl, and HCl dissolves in water to form hydrochloric acid, which has a strong corrosive effect and causes corrosion of the pipeline system
After the crude oil is produced from the oil well, it is transported outward through the oil pipeline. Any repair or replacement of the oil circuit and the cleaning of the blocked pipeline will cost a lot, and will affect the production of the oil well for a long time.
[0003] One-way valves are indispensable in oilfield system pipelines to complete the entire delivery process. Currently used one-way valves, such as: steel ball type, valve type and gravity type, have the main disadvantages: the internal The spring causes a large resistance loss
The self-priming pump and other supporting one-way valves also have to overcome the gravity resistance in the whole process, resulting in additional energy consumption

Abstract

The invention relates to a matching special valve in a pipeline special for conveying crude oil of an oil field, in particular to a welding head zinc alloy six-leaf connecting rib deformed flow way horizontal valve. The valve comprises a cylindrical shaft, a swing rotation valve element, a welding joint valve body, a fastening screw and an outer end cover. As the improvement, the outer end of an outlet bending pipe and the out end of an inlet bending pipe on the welding head valve body are both connected with valve external connection straight pipes, welding slope openings are formed in the valve connector end faces of the valve external connection straight pipes, a circular welding line is arranged between the welding slope openings and an outer pipeline connector, an annular flow way opening is formed in the plane side of a valve element inlet of a valve element sector cylinder, and a round flow way opening is formed in the plane side of a valve element outlet of the valve element sector cylinder. The annular flow way opening is communicated with the round flow way opening through a deformed flow way, a deformed flow way conical portion contained in the deformed flow way and the valve element sector cylinder are connected through six-leaf connecting ribs, the thickness of the valve inlet zinc alloy hard layer plane and the thickness of the valve outlet zinc alloy hard layer plane range from 0.5 mm to 0.7 mm, and the thickness of the single leaf of the six-leaf connecting ribs is 1/21 to 1/23 of the diameter of the round flow way opening.
